Position Summary:
The Nursing Assistant will provide basic care activities and provide personal needs, comfort and safety of your patient. The Nursing Assistant assists with the delivery of patient care under the direction of the Registered Nurse. The primary responsibility will be focus on performing technical, therapeutic, administrative tasks and procedures for which they have been trained. The Nursing Assistant must demonstrate the ability and willingness to participate in a patient care team as a multi-skilled caregiver responsible for quality of own work and remain flexible in response to change.
Examples of tasks to be completed
Vital Signs
Height and Weight
Oxygen Saturation
Reporting all unusual observations to the nurse
Collecting various specimens for analysis
Recording and measuring intake and output
Providing patient with personal care and assisting with daily activities
Performing basic clinical procedures independently or under the supervision of the RN
Provide nutritional needs including assisting and ordering room service, setting up meal trays and feeding.
The Administrative Associate performs a variety of computer, clerical, and supply functions necessary for the operation of the nursing unit. Responsibilities include handling and controlling written and verbal communications between nursing unit, personnel and numerous physicians, ancillary services, patients, visitors and families, and the organization of the patient medical record.
